Maison > Article > base de données > Comment puis-je exporter une base de données MySQL vers une base de données SQLite ?
L'exportation de données d'une base de données MySQL vers une base de données SQLite peut être un processus utile pour divers scénarios tels que la sauvegarde de données, le transfert données entre systèmes ou pour une utilisation dans différentes applications. Voici une solution qui peut vous aider dans cette tâche :
La solution privilégiée consiste à utiliser un script shell Linux disponible sur GitHub. Ce script fournit une méthode pratique pour convertir une base de données MySQL en fichier SQLite3. Pour utiliser cette approche, assurez-vous que mysqldump et sqlite3 sont installés sur votre serveur.
Voici comment utiliser ce script :
git clone https://github.com/benbalter/mysqlite
cd mysqlite
chmod +x mysqlite
./mysqlite [source database name] [source host] [source username] [source password] [target filename]
Par exemple, si votre base de données MySQL source est nommée test_db, hébergée sur localhost, avec le nom d'utilisateur root et le mot de passe password, et que vous souhaitez l'exporter vers un fichier SQLite3 nommé test.sqlite, vous exécuterez la commande suivante :
./mysqlite test_db localhost root password test.sqlite
Ce script exportera la base de données test_db de MySQL vers le test .sqlite en utilisant les informations d'identification spécifiées.
Cette solution offre une méthode simple et efficace pour exporter des bases de données MySQL vers des fichiers SQLite3.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!